Storyline
Plot Summary |
Mike, the co-pilot of a US, England-based World War II bomber, is injured aboard. Although an almost complete recovery is likely, the loss of his 'manhood' drives him to suicide. For Mike's skipper, captain David, a gentle, well-educated Pittsburgh virgin, this seems a wake up-call that he must start his sexual life. After a ghastly failure with one on the airbase's women, David goes AWOL. The he bumps into even shyer, charming English barmaid Jean. She not only hides him from the MP's, but falls in love with the handsome officer even more desperately. Written by KGF Vissers |
